How do flowers differ from each other? Give examples.

Different flowers have different shapes, colours and arrangements.
Examples of such flowers based on their features are:
1. Shape: Hydrangea is ball-shaped while daffodils are trumpet-shaped.
2. Colour: Hibiscus is red in colour while sunflower is yellow in colour.
3. Arrangement:
a. Grow in bunches: Hydrangea and orchid.
b. Grow individually: Jasmine and hibiscus.
